After graduation, I want to go to BCIT in Canada to study technology. Is it possible to refuse my visa?

1) If you are in China, I personally think that VO will think that you have enough intention to immigrate and refuse the visa, because you have graduated from junior college, and the school you choose to continue your studies is only junior college, not a further master's degree. Therefore, VO has reason to believe that your past reason is that you want to stay in Canada instead of returning to China after finishing your studies, and he thinks that these similar means of making a living can also be obtained in China, and the reason for studying abroad is not very reliable.

2) If you are in Canada or the United States, it is another matter, and the refusal rate will not be great. There is no way, because you are already in Canada or the United States, VO will not refuse you a visa because of that immigration intention.
